Postdoctoral Embo Fellow

New Haven

I obtained a Long-term EMBO Fellowship to do research at Yale. I used (super-resolution) live cell imaging of single cell mycobacteria to understand the causes and consequences of pathogen heterogeneity in the bacterium that causes tuberculosis. Mentor: Dr. Hesper Rego

Mar 2019 - Oct 2020

Postdoctoral Research Associate

New Haven, Ct

I used super-resolution imaging of single cell mycobacteria to understand the causes and consequences of pathogen heterogeneity in the bacterium that causes tuberculosis. Mentor: Dr. Hesper Rego

Feb 2018 - Mar 2019

Phd Candidate

My PhD project was aimed at identifying new antibiotics against the causative agent of tuberculosis (Mycobacterium tuberculosis). Sub-aims include the optimization of the zebrafish model that is used to study tuberculosis and the improvement of a global understanding of the value of animal models in tuberculosis-research. This research was part of PreDiCT-TB (IMI-JU) consortium. Promotor: Prof. W. Bitter and Copromotor: Prof. C.M.J.E. Vandenbroucke-Grauls

Oct 2012 - Dec 2017
